fold专题

Spark算子:RDD行动Action操作(3)–aggregate、fold、lookup

aggregate def aggregate[U](zeroValue: U)(seqOp: (U, T) ⇒ U, combOp: (U, U) ⇒ U)(implicit arg0: ClassTag[U]): U aggregate用户聚合RDD中的元素,先使用seqOp将RDD中每个分区中的T类型元素聚合成U类型,再使用combOp将之前每个分区聚合后的U类型聚合成U类型,特别注意se

机器学习的一些问题自我总结、留出法交叉验证(holdout cross-validation)和k-fold交叉验证的优缺点

自己先理解记录一下,有误后期再修改咯 留出法交叉验证  优点: 这个方法操作简单,只需随机把原始数据分为三组即可。 缺点: 如果只做一次分割,它对训练集、验证集和测试集的样本数比例,还有分割后数据的分布是否和原始数据集的分布相同等因素比较敏感,不同的划分会得到不同的最优模型,而且分成三个集合后,用于训练的数据更少了。   k-fold交叉验证 优点:在一个限度内 k 的值越大越好。

sonobe:针对IVC的fold arithmetic电路实例

1. 引言 近日,arnaucube发推宣称 在EVM链(Optimistic)上验证了首个Nova+CycleFold proof,对应开源代码实现见: https://github.com/privacy-scaling-explorations/sonobe(Rust + Solidity) sonobe为: 0xPARC和PSE团队联合开发的folding schemes库采用模块

k-折交叉验证(k-fold CrossValidation)

在机器学习中,将数据集A分为训练集(training set)B和测试集(test set)C,在样本量不充足的情况下,为了充分利用数据集对算法效果进行测试, 将数据集A随机分为k个包,每次将其中一个包作为测试集,剩下k-1个包作为训练集进行训练。 在matlab中,可以利用: indices=crossvalind('Kfold',x,k); 来实现随机分包的操作,其

【机器学习系统的构建】从模型开发的过程讲清楚K-Fold 交叉验证 (Cross-Validation)的原理和应用

0、前言 最近在学习集成学习的时候了解到了k折交叉验证,其实在之前学习吴恩达老师的课程中也学过交叉验证,但是当时也不是很明白。这次借着自己的疑问以及网上搜找资料,终于把交叉验证给弄明白了。 在弄清楚前,我有这样几个疑问: ❓只划分测试集和训练集不行吗?貌似我之前训练的yolo并不需要valid验证集也可以训练呀,训练集用来得到最终的模型,测试集用来评估模型的性能,很对呀,为什么好端端多出来一

Java FP(Java8): Java中函数式编程的Map和Fold(Reduce)

在函数式编程中,Map和Fold是两个非常有用的操作,它们存在于每一个函数式编程语言中。既然Map和Fold操作如此强大和重要,但是Java语言缺乏Map和Fold机制,那么该如何解释我们使用Java完成日常编码工作呢?实际上你已经在Java中利用手动编写循环的方式实现了Map和Fold操作(译者注:许多动态语言如python都提供了内置的实现)。 免责声明:本篇文章仅仅只是一篇入门简介,并

[Kotlin 开发] reduce和fold的区别

1.先写个小例子 reduce println((0..5).reduce { acc, i ->Log.e("reduce ====","acc:"+acc+" i:" + i)acc + i})// 输出结果:// E/reduce ====: acc:0 i:1// E/reduce ====: acc:1 i:2// E/reduce ====: acc:3 i:3// E/

Linux 文件管理命令 tr col colrm fold iconv

文章目录 2.Linux 文件管理命令2.49 tr:转换字符案例练习 2.50 col:过滤控制字符案例练习 2.51 colrm:删除指定的行案例练习 2.52 fold:限制文件列宽案例练习 2.53 iconv:转换给定文件的编码案例练习 2.Linux 文件管理命令 2.49 tr:转换字符 作用:从标准输入设备读取数据,经过字符串转义后,输出到标准输出设备。

绘制包含Fold Change的差异代谢产物HMDB(KEGG)分类图

前言 前两天画KEGG的分类图师兄路过看到了让帮也画一个,一问是两个分组,于是建议参考这篇 Multi-omics reveals that the rumen microbiome and its metabolome together with the host metabolome contribute to individualized dairy cow performance 画差异

vivo X Fold和vivo X Note获泰尔最高等级安全能力证书

近日,维沃移动通信有限公司(简称“vivo”)的X Fold和X Note两款手机通过了泰尔实验室“移动智能终端安全能力分级测试”,被评定为达到了最高安全等级的 5 级能力并获得了 5 级证书。 中国泰尔实验室是集通信技术发展研究,通信产品标准,国内外产品的测试,通信软件的评估为一体的高科技组织,在其所在的领域内有着极高的权威。“移动智能终端安全能力分级测试”,依据电信终端产业协会发布的《移动智

“E:\Anaconda3.8\Anaconda3.8_destination_fold\lib\tkinter_init_.py”, line 2567, in init self.tk.call(

遇到的问题1 Traceback (most recent call last): File “F:/py/recognition.py”, line 32, in checkbuttonInclude = tkinter.Checkbutton(root,varibale=include_pinyin, File “E:\Anaconda3.8\Anaconda3.8_destination

笔记本设置蓝牙唤醒_联想首款可折叠笔记本电脑ThinkPad X1 Fold要来了

在今年年初的CES 2020展会上,联想展出了一台可折叠的笔记本电脑,名为ThinkPad X1 Fold。当时预计的时间是会于今年年中期间上市,不过由于新冠疫情等因素的影响,ThinkPad X1 Fold迟迟没有消息。 不过就在今天上午,联想官方终于官宣了ThinkPad X1 Fold,并配文“ThinkPad X1 Fold,轻轻的,它来了!”联想集团执行副总裁兼中国区总裁刘军转发了此条

Scala学习笔记——reduce、fold、scan

Scala学习笔记之reduce、fold、scan 文章目录 `Scala`学习笔记之`reduce`、`fold`、`scan``1. reduce化简`概念与区别:示例:`1.` 计算给定集合的元素和:`2.` 计算`n!`: `2. fold折叠`概念与区别:示例:`1.` 计算`n!`(`reduce`的优化):`2.` 统计字符串中每个字符出现的频次: `3. scan扫描

浅谈K-Fold Target Encoding

浅谈K-Fold Target Encoding 公众号: ChallengeHub 1.Target Encoding概念 单热编码,标签编码,频率编码,目标编码等是非常常见的技巧,通常在特征工程中使用以提高模型在数据集预测的准确性。 不同的特征工程技巧可以从不同角度来丰富特征。当数据中,某些分类变量的不数量不是很多时,独热编码(One Hot encoder)或伪编码(Dummy En

图解Linux命令之--fold命令

fold命令-->用于限制文件列宽

使用 C++17 fold 表达式来大幅提升的QString的拼接效率

一、前言 最近学习C++17,发现一个有趣的表达式-fold expression(折叠表达式)。为什么说它是有趣的?我们先说一下另外一个C++的特性-变参模板(variadic template),这是C++11新增的的特性,作用就是它可以接受任意个模版参数,参数包不能直接展开,需要通过一些特殊的方法,比如函数参数包的展开可以使用递归方式或者逗号表达式,在使用的时候有点难度。而这次C++17中

Flink reduce与fold 相同点和不同点(区别)

相同点: 1 均是对相同类型的元素进行合并 2 均是把组内的所有元素合并成一个值 不同点: 1 reduce是组内的2个元素合并成一个同类型的新元素;fold是组内的每个元素与累加器(一开始是初始值initialValue)合并再返回累加器,累加器的类型可以与组内的元素类型不一致; 2 reduce可以用于DataStream或DataSet,但是fold只能用于DataStream。